space The PAD A-38B "Opiekun-2" is the two-seater sister of the original A-38A. Developed shortly after the A-38A in 1999, the A-38B has received weapon-platform updates, allowing for the aircraft to carry guided bombs which can be used to strike ground targets with extreme precision. Nerd-stats: Crew- Pilot, Weapons System Operator. Armament- Optional AIM-120C ATAM, optional JDAM (guided and unguided munitions), optional AIM-9 sidewinder, 27mm Mauser BK-27 cannon (high explosive). Engine- General Electricity F414G. Speed- Mach 1.2 without afterburners, Mach 2 with afterburners (speed may be incorrect). Special features- Advanced radar system, the PS-05/A, which can track and engage multiple targets at a range of 74 miles out, outfitted with a delta-wing configuration, weather-identification systems, and advanced night-flight capable systems. Also, the fighter is very cost effective.
